Stand by Me (1986) - Gordie Lachance**
Kicking off our list is Stand by Me, a coming-of-age classic that launched River Phoenix's career. In this Rob Reiner-directed gem, Phoenix plays Gordie Lachance, a shy and intelligent boy who embarks on a journey with his friends to find the body of a missing boy. Phoenix's portrayal of Gordie's quiet strength and vulnerability is nothing short of extraordinary, making him a standout among the film's young cast.
Stand by Me was a massive hit, earning critical acclaim and introducing Phoenix to the world as a prodigious talent. The film's enduring popularity is a testament to Phoenix's ability to capture the essence of youth and the complexities of friendship.
Running on Empty (1988) - Danny Pope**
In Running on Empty, Phoenix delivers another powerful performance as Danny Pope, a young man grappling with the consequences of his parents' past actions. The film follows the Pope family, who have been on the run from the FBI since Danny's father accidentally caused a man's death. Phoenix brings depth and nuance to Danny, capturing the struggle of a teenager trying to forge his own path while bound by his family's secrets.
Running on Empty earned Phoenix his first Academy Award nomination for Best Supporting Actor, solidifying his status as a serious acting force to be reckoned with. The film is also notable for its exploration of themes like family, responsibility, and the American dream.
Indiana Jones and the Last Crusade (1989) - Young Indiana Jones**
Phoenix's turn as the young version of everyone's favorite archaeologist, Indiana Jones, in Indiana Jones and the Last Crusade is an absolute blast. In this third installment of the iconic adventure series, we get to see how Indy's love for adventure and history was sparked during his college years. Phoenix captures the essence of Harrison Ford's character, bringing the same charm, wit, and daring spirit that made Indiana Jones a cinematic legend.
Indiana Jones and the Last Crusade is a thrilling adventure that sees Phoenix holding his own alongside Hollywood heavyweights like Ford and Sean Connery. The film is a must-watch for any Phoenix or Indy fan, offering a unique glimpse into the origins of one of cinema's most beloved heroes.
